Datewright handles all locale-aware date formatting for the Quillbrook platform, so release builds must embed the full CLDR-derived pattern tables before packaging. Future maintainers: never strip the locale data during minification, as fallback formats will silently revert to ISO strings and break the Breton and Faroese pattern overrides added in v3.2. Run the locale regression suite, confirm all 114 format fixtures pass, then tag the release. Every published tarball must be signed before upload; use the release signing key shown here.

release key, taduf-yajef: bky13_uGiieNoy5KKUY

## Artifact Signing — Moonpull Tide Widget

Every release of the Moonpull tide-table widget must be signed before it reaches the Harborline CDN. As a reviewer, verify that the build was produced by the official pipeline, that the tidal-interpolation tests passed on the release branch, and that the manifest version matches the tag exactly. Do not approve artifacts built on developer machines, even for hotfixes. Once these checks are complete, the final packaging step signs the bundle with the release key shown below.

rollout seal: bky13_xktdH9qi728Bp

When an account recovery request involves the orders table, note that rows are soft-deleted via the deleted_at column and retained for ninety days. Restoration requires elevated access to the Marletto recovery console, which remains sealed outside approved windows. Verify the requester's incident ticket, confirm dual sign-off from the data steward, and record the restoration scope before proceeding. Only then unseal the console; all actions are written to the tamper-evident log. At the unseal prompt, supply the recovery passphrase below.

recovery phrase for bahaf-yahip: ulaion-istys-praok-ulaiel-quenix-holox-ulaox-praox-quenix-eliius-sileth-sorax-soriel-holax

## v4.2.1 — Session Token Fix

Fixed a bug in Quartzline where session tokens failed to refresh after 55 minutes of idle time, forcing users to log in again mid-session. Support tickets referencing unexpected logouts can now be closed. The fix rolls out to all regions by Thursday. For escalations on residual cases, contact the engineer who owns this fix.

approver of hahaf-hahaf = Druion Druius Kasax Eliox